About This Game

Core Gameplay Loop

Players assume the role of a spacecraft pilot operating in mineral-rich asteroid zones. The primary objective involves steering through floating rock clusters while gathering valuable resources. Each session presents a clear goal, such as collecting a specific amount of ore or reaching a designated location. Upon completion, a warp portal activates, allowing progression to the next sector. The experience emphasizes steady improvement rather than high-pressure action.

Controls & Accessibility

The control scheme adapts to different devices. On mobile platforms, a dual-joystick interface manages movement and acceleration, with an additional button for a protective shield. For desktop browsers, mouse steering replaces the joystick, while keyboard keys handle speed and shield activation. This design ensures consistent performance whether playing on a phone, tablet, or computer. New players can learn the basics within minutes.

Progression & Upgrades

Credits earned from successful missions fund ship and equipment improvements. Pilots can unlock larger vessels with better cargo capacity or enhanced maneuverability. The mining drill, a key tool, can be upgraded to extract minerals faster. These upgrades create a satisfying sense of advancement without overwhelming complexity. Each new ship or drill modification noticeably affects gameplay, encouraging players to set personal goals.

Session Structure & Replayability

Levels are designed for short play sessions, typically lasting a few minutes each. This structure suits players with limited time or those who prefer frequent breaks. Obstacle patterns and mineral placements vary between sectors, providing fresh challenges without requiring lengthy commitments. The combination of simple objectives and gradual difficulty scaling keeps the experience engaging across multiple playthroughs.
